Cognitive Behavior Modification
Cognitive Behavior Modification (CBT) sticks out as a commonly recognized method in the field of psychological wellness therapy, highlighting the link between feelings, ideas, and behaviors. This organized, goal-oriented therapy aims to recognize and test adverse thought patterns, allowing people to establish healthier coping devices. CBT is often employed to address different psychological health and wellness issues, consisting of anxiousness, depression, and obsessive-compulsive condition. Procedure commonly entail the specialist and customer functioning collaboratively to establish certain goals and assess development. Strategies used in CBT may consist of cognitive restructuring, exposure treatment, and skill-building workouts. Via these methods, people learn to change their believed processes and habits, ultimately cultivating emotional strength and boosting total psychological wellness.
Psychodynamic Therapy Methods
Psychodynamic treatment techniques concentrate on checking out the subconscious mind to comprehend how previous experiences form present behaviors and emotions. Secret approaches consist of cost-free association, where clients express ideas without censorship, allowing the emergence of subconscious sensations. Desire analysis is another vital strategy, permitting therapists to translate the symbolic definitions of dreams, revealing hidden conflicts. Transference plays a substantial function, as customers project sensations and attitudes from past connections onto the therapist, giving understandings right into relational patterns. Additionally, specialists may make use of analysis, assisting customers obtain awareness of underlying problems and problems. By fostering a much deeper understanding of internal processes, psychodynamic treatment aims to advertise psychological healing and individual growth, eventually enhancing customers' self-awareness and partnerships.

Humanistic Approaches Described
Humanistic techniques to treatment emphasize the fundamental potential for individual growth and self-actualization within each individual. Rooted in the jobs of theorists like Carl Rogers and Abraham Maslow, these techniques focus on the subjective experiences of clients, fostering an environment of compassion and acceptance. Therapists often use methods such as active listening and genuine positive regard, allowing customers to discover their ideas and feelings in a risk-free area. The goal is to aid individuals acknowledge their staminas and create a deeper understanding of themselves, ultimately causing better emotional wellness. By concentrating on personal worths and self-discovery, humanistic therapy urges customers to take duty for their choices and grow an even more genuine presence.

Kinds of Specialists
Steering via the landscape of mental healthcare can be frustrating, specifically when it comes to picking the right expert. Different kinds of psychological health and wellness specialists exist, each focusing on various facets of treatment. Psychoanalysts are clinical doctors who can recommend drug and address complicated mental health and wellness problems. Psychologists concentrate on treatment and assessment, providing therapy and testing services. Accredited therapists and social employees typically provide support through talk treatment, assisting clients navigate life obstacles. Marital relationship and family specialists focus on relational issues, intending to boost communication and dynamics within families. Psychiatric registered nurses provide care and assistance, often functioning together with psychoanalysts to monitor medication and treatment strategies. Recognizing these duties can aid people in making educated selections for their mental health and wellness needs.
